    Origins of Satta Matka
    Satta Matka started as a betting program on the starting and closing costs of cotton sent from the New York Cotton Exchange. As time passes, it developed right into a sport of drawing random figures from the matka (a clay pot), and later used cards, moves, and electronic forms for number selection.

    The overall game was greatly inspired by two celebrated numbers:

    Kalyanji Bhagat – who presented the overall game with flexible rules

    Ratan Khatri – who standardized the modern edition of Satta Matka

    Both of these titles remain reflected in the most used Satta markets: Kalyan Matka and Mumbai Matka (also called Main Ratan).

    How Satta Matka Works
    The basic design of Satta Matka requires choosing figures and betting on the outcomes. Here’s how the game is generally performed:

    ➤ Game Format:
    Players pick a pair of three figures including 0 to 9.

    The figures are put into generate a final ultimate single-digit result.

    This process is recurring to create an “open” and “close” set.

    Predicated on these combinations, players position bets on:

    Single

    Jodi (pair)

    Patti (panel)

    Half Sangam or Whole Sangam

    ➤ Example:
    Plumped for numbers: 2, 5, 6 → Sum = 13 → Last digit = 3 → Mix: 2 5 6 3

    Types of Satta Matka Bets
    Simple – Betting about the same number (0–9)

    Jodi/Pair – Betting on a two-digit set (eg, 36)

    Patti/Panna – Betting on a three-digit combination (eg, 256)

    Sangam – Mixture of start and shut patti

    The payouts differ, with some bets offering earnings up to 900x or more, depending on the odds and type of market.
